Nigel Reeve Molaro, Saskatoon, Saskatchewan
Governor General's Caring Canadian Award
In 2002, at the age of 16, his mother's diagnosis of cancer led Nigel Molaro to mobilize his high school in support of the Race for Recovery, a fund-raising activity for the HOPE Cancer Help Centre. As a result, that year, the event exceeded its fund-raising goal of $6000. In 2003, the goal was raised to $10 000 and, again, Nigel and his fellow high school students made the difference, surpassing the new goal. Through it all, Nigel helped organize and deliver gift baskets for cancer patients undergoing treatment, demonstrating his deep commitment to working for his community and, particularly, for individuals in need.
